
The update brings the 174.44.1 software version and it has been reported to be pushing out to US and UK models of the Moto G, but should be rolling out to the rest of the globe soon. On the change log is a fix for a bug that had been causing cell signal loss for users, a fix for low call volume, a wallpaper cropping issue, and a trouble with USB on the Go. The cell signal loss issue has been one of the more troublesome issues. We have also heard reports of SMS sending and receiving issues, so we're hoping that this update will fix those issues as well.
